.jpg?w=1)
Saint Roch
Details
Venetian School, 18th Century
Saint Roch
oil on canvas laid down on panel
20½ x 15½ in. (52.1 x 39.4 cm.)
Saint Roch
oil on canvas laid down on panel
20½ x 15½ in. (52.1 x 39.4 cm.)
If you wish to view the condition report of this lot, please sign in to your account.